Description

Shoe cabinet capable of improving space utilization rate
Technical Field
The utility model belongs to the shoe cabinet field, concretely relates to improve space utilization's shoe cabinet.
Background
With the social development and the improvement of living standard, the shoes of modern people are more. Therefore, it is necessary to store the shoe cabinet.
However, the traditional shoe cabinet generally uses parallel partition boards to separate the space, and the shoes are placed on the parallel partition boards, so that the space utilization rate is not high, and the characteristics of low front and high back of the shoes cannot be effectively utilized.
SUMMERY OF THE UTILITY MODEL
An object of the utility model is to provide an improve space utilization's shoe cabinet can effectively utilize the high characteristic in low back before the shoes, promotes the space utilization of shoe cabinet.
In order to achieve the above purpose, the utility model adopts the following technical scheme: the utility model provides an improve space utilization's shoe cabinet, includes shoe cabinet and shoe rack, the separable setting of shoe rack is in the shoe cabinet, and parallel arrangement has a plurality of bearing board from top to bottom in the shoe rack, and the slope is provided with the baffle between two adjacent bearing board, and the bearing board both ends all are provided with the entry that is used for accessing shoes with the shoe rack both sides of the great department in two adjacent baffle both ends intervals, and the shoe rack bottom is provided with supporting mechanism, and the rotatable setting of shoe rack is on supporting mechanism.
Furthermore, the supporting mechanism comprises a supporting plate and a rotating disc, the supporting plate is arranged at the bottom of the outer side of the shoe cabinet, the rotating disc is arranged on the supporting plate, and one end of the rotating disc penetrates through the bottom of the shoe cabinet and is connected with the bottom of the shoe rack.
Furthermore, two sides of the bottom of the outer side of the shoe cabinet are provided with two telescopic guide rails in parallel, the support plate is connected with the telescopic guide rails, an opening is formed between the two telescopic guide rails at the bottom of the shoe cabinet and towards one side of the bottom of the shoe cabinet, and the turntable can slide in the opening.
Furthermore, the shoe cabinet also comprises an automatic rotating mechanism, the automatic rotating mechanism comprises a gear and a rack, the gear is arranged on the turntable between the supporting plate and the bottom of the shoe cabinet, the rack is fixed at the bottom of the shoe cabinet, and the gear and the rack are in meshing transmission.
Furthermore, the number of the racks is two, the two racks are arranged in parallel, the gear is arranged between the two racks, one ends of the two racks are connected through the connecting plate, the bottom of the shoe cabinet is provided with a sliding groove, a sliding block is arranged in the sliding groove and connected with the racks, and the racks can move left and right in the shoe cabinet through the matching of the sliding block and the sliding groove.
Furthermore, when the two racks move leftwards or rightwards in the sliding groove to an end point, only one rack is in meshed transmission with the gear.
Further, the lower one end of baffle upwards is provided with the limiting plate.
Compared with the prior art, the utility model discloses following beneficial effect has: the utility model discloses a slope between two adjacent bearing boards and be provided with the baffle, consequently can make full use of shoes before low high back characteristic, put it in the shoe cabinet, promote space utilization. And the both sides of the shoe rack at the larger interval of the two adjacent partition plates at the two ends of the bearing plate are provided with inlets for storing and taking shoes, so that the shoes which are horizontally placed on the bearing plate and the partition plates are obliquely placed and provided with the inlets for storing and taking the shoes. And the bottom of the shoe rack is provided with a supporting mechanism, and the shoe rack can be rotatably arranged on the supporting mechanism, so that the shoe rack can rotate, and the shoes can be conveniently stored and taken out through the inlets at two sides.

Detailed Description
Referring to fig. 1-3, a shoe cabinet for improving space utilization rate comprises a shoe cabinet 1 and a shoe rack 2, wherein the shoe rack 2 is detachably arranged in the shoe cabinet 1, a plurality of bearing plates 3 are arranged in the shoe rack 2 from top to bottom in parallel, a partition plate 4 is obliquely arranged between two adjacent bearing plates 3, two ends of each bearing plate 3 and two sides of the shoe rack 2 at the position where the interval between two ends of each adjacent partition plate 4 is larger are both provided with inlets 5 for storing and taking shoes, the bottom of the shoe rack 2 is provided with a supporting mechanism 6, and the shoe rack 2 is rotatably arranged on the supporting mechanism 6. The slope is provided with baffle 4 between two adjacent bearing board 3, consequently the utility model discloses can make full use of shoes before low high back characteristic, put it in shoe cabinet 1, promote space utilization. And the both sides of the shoe rack 2 at the larger interval of the two ends of the bearing plate 3 and the two adjacent partition plates 4 are both provided with inlets 5 for storing and taking shoes, so that the shoes which are horizontally placed on the bearing plate 3 and obliquely placed on the partition plates 4 are all provided with the inlets 5 for storing and taking shoes. And the bottom of the shoe rack 2 is provided with a supporting mechanism 6, and the shoe rack 2 is rotatably arranged on the supporting mechanism 6, so that the shoe rack 2 can rotate, and the shoes can be conveniently stored and taken out through the inlets 5 at the two sides.
The supporting mechanism 6 comprises a supporting plate 7 and a rotating disc 8, the supporting plate 7 is arranged at the bottom of the outer side of the shoe cabinet 1, the rotating disc 8 is arranged on the supporting plate 7, and one end of the rotating disc 8 penetrates through the bottom of the shoe cabinet 1 and is connected with the bottom of the shoe rack 2.
Two telescopic guide rails 9 are arranged on two sides of the bottom of the outer side of the shoe cabinet 1 in parallel, the supporting plate 7 is connected with the telescopic guide rails 9, an opening 10 is formed between the two telescopic guide rails 9 at the bottom of the shoe cabinet 1 and towards one side of the bottom of the shoe cabinet 1, and the turntable 8 can slide in the opening 10.
The shoe cabinet also comprises an automatic rotating mechanism 11, wherein the automatic rotating mechanism 11 comprises a gear 12 and a rack 13, the gear 12 is arranged on the turntable 8 between the supporting plate 7 and the bottom of the shoe cabinet 1, the rack 13 is fixed at the bottom of the shoe cabinet 1, and the gear 12 and the rack 13 are in meshing transmission.
The shoe cabinet comprises a shoe cabinet 1, a connecting plate 14, two racks 13, a gear 12, a sliding groove, a sliding block and a rack 13, wherein the two racks 13 are arranged in parallel, the gear 12 is arranged between the two racks 13, one ends of the two racks 13 are connected through the connecting plate 14, the bottom of the shoe cabinet 1 is provided with the sliding groove, the sliding block is arranged in the sliding groove and is connected with the racks 13, and the racks 13 can move left and right in the.
When the two racks 13 move leftwards or rightwards in the sliding chute to the end point, only one rack 13 is in meshing transmission with the gear 12.
Wherein, the lower one end of baffle 4 upwards is provided with the limiting plate.
It should be noted that the utility model relates to an improve space utilization's shoe cabinet, the utility model discloses a be provided with baffle 4 with the slope between two adjacent bearing board 3, consequently the characteristic that low back is high before make full use of shoes improves space utilization. And the two sides of the shoe rack 2 at the larger interval between the two ends of the bearing plate 3 and the two ends of the two adjacent partition plates 4 are both provided with inlets 5 for storing and taking shoes, so that the shoes can be conveniently stored and taken. When the utility model is used, the shoe rack 2 is pulled to move out the shoe cabinet 1 through the telescopic guide rail 9. When the shoe rack 2 is moved out, the rack 13 is meshed with the gear 12 for transmission, so that the shoe rack 2 is rotated while being moved out, and manual rotation after the shoe rack 2 is not required is very convenient. And the two racks 13 can move left and right through the matching of the sliding groove and the sliding block, so that the two racks 13 can be switched to be meshed with the gear 12 for transmission by moving the two racks 13 left and right, the rotating direction of the shoe rack 2 when moving out is changed, shoes can be conveniently stored and taken from different angles, and the shoe rack is very convenient.
